Study of MTBE biodegradation in aerobic condition

The fuel oxygenate methyl tert-butyl ether (MTBE) are added into gasoline for the purposes of octane enhancement and reduction of air pollution. Due to significant dissolution of MTBE into the aqueous phase and limited sorption to soil, MTBE plumes in contaminated groundwater are generally longer and more stable than co-existing gasoline plumes. In situ bioremediation is an alternative to traditional technologies because it is considered to be cost-effective and energy efficient In the first step of this survey, the influence of various factors such as mixed culture type, incubation time, microbial culture and optimal concentration of MTBE on the aerobic degradation of MTBE were investigated in shaking flasks and the most important factors were specified by means of fractional factorial design ½ . In the second stage by using optimal valuse which obtained from first stage, the effects of cosubstare parameter and inoculum parameter were assayed by means of response surface methods. The results of the experiments showed that the mixed culture type and initial concentration of MTBE were the most significant factors. the indigenous mixed culture of the area in one of the experiments showed about 31 percent MTBE biological treatment at the presence of n-hexane as co-substrate with 200 ppm initial concentration of MTBE
